## Changelog 4.12.0 — Matchwright Service: GC Defaults Changed

We observed garbage-collection pauses exceeding 400 ms under peak order-matching load, which violated our latency budget. Starting with this release, the default collector is switched to the concurrent regional collector, heap sizing is fixed rather than adaptive, and pause targets are enforced. Release managers should verify canary metrics before full rollout. The new default configuration shipped with 4.12.0 is listed below.

service settings:
[druix]
host = druix.zemvargrid.example
user = druix_svc
database = druix_prod

**Ticket SHIP-884: Rules engine applies wrong fee tier for oversized parcels**

The Cartwheel rules engine selects the standard tier when dimensional weight exceeds 40kg, bypassing the oversize surcharge.

Repro:
1. POST a quote request to /quotes on staging with dims 120x80x60cm.
2. Note the returned tier is "standard".
3. Compare against ruleset v17, which specifies "oversize".

No PII is involved; payloads contain only parcel metrics. Staging requests authenticate with the bearer token below.

login token, bahip-bahaf: eyJhbGciOiJIUzI1NiIsInR5cCI6IkpXVCJ9.eyJzdWIiOiIhkhbPoIn0.I63r8njT

## Docs Linter

All release notes pass through Quillcheck before publishing. It flags broken anchors, stale version strings, and unapproved terminology. Run it locally before tagging; CI blocks on failures. Lint rule bundles are versioned and signed, and Quillcheck refuses unsigned bundles. The bundle signing key is as follows.

deploy key for fafof-yaguf: bky4_zHj6

Subject: Handover — SDK parity work

Taking over Mirthstack SDK parity. Status: Kestrel (JS) has retry hooks; Otterline (Go) doesn't yet — patch in review. Don't promise customers Go retry support until it ships. Parity matrix lives on the Veldt wiki page; update it when anything merges. New folks: read the matrix before answering tickets. Open question on pagination defaults — unresolved. Anything blocking a release, ping the SDK leads below.

escalation mailbox, tadug-bagag: gileth@nelvroforge.corp